App Measurement Firm appFigures Launches iOS Tool
Mobile performance measurement specialist appFigures has launched a native iOS app, to help developers track and analyse app store performance.
The New York-based company offers a range of app store data from downloads and revenue to hourly ranks, reviews and ratings. In March, the firm announced that it is now providing app store analytics data alongside other mobile marketing data within the Adobe Analytics platform.
The new fully native iPhone app offers a dashboard and reports - with data for total revenue from app sales, in-app purchases, and ads - downloads, ads, and app store reviews. CEO and co-founder Ariel Michaeli explains: 'We set out to create an intuitive mobile analytics experience that brings important information to the forefront without sacrificing flexibility. To do that, we built most interface components from the ground up, which allowed us to create a unique experience that we think will delight our users'.
